Step 2: If advanced configuration is required for the operation of ISDN, and its
load sharing capabilities, then click Multilink. Alternatively skip to step 4.
Step 3: Click OK after completing the parameters in the following windows.
Multilink Usage: determines how the SMC7301TA utilizes the two B channels
in your ISDN connection. Options are:
One B Channel Only: SMC7301TA will only use one B channel, regardless of
the traffic.
Two B Channels Only When Needed: SMC7301TA will initiate a connection
with one B channel, and only bring up the other B channel if the traffic
increases beyond the capacity of the first B channel.
Always two B Channels: SMC7301TA will always use both B chan nels,
regardless of traffic.
Depending on the selection of the ISDN link usage, the following options may
be offered.
Upper utilization threshold: determines when the SMC7301TA will activate
the second ' B' channel.
Lower utilization threshold: determines when the SMC7301TA will drop the
second "B" channel call.
Optional 2nd Remote Phone Number: required if the remote site requires
two separate numbers for dial in access.
